British woman, 31, stabbed to death at German railway station
A 31-year-old British woman has died after being stabbed at a railway station in Rosenheim, Bavaria, with a 27-year-old German man arrested at the scene.
A 31-year-old British woman was stabbed to death at a railway station in Rosenheim, Bavaria, in southern Germany. The incident occurred shortly before 1am local time on Sunday morning.
The woman was taken to hospital where she died from severe injuries. A 27-year-old German man was arrested at the scene immediately after the attack.
According to MyJoyOnline Ghana, police are investigating the background and motive for the attack and have appealed for witnesses who may have seen an argument or physical altercation at the station to come forward. Rosenheim is a busy rail hub for passengers travelling to Austrian cities.
